How to Add a Collaborator on Shopify - A Complete Guide
Introduction
Giving access to your Shopify store shouldn’t mean sharing your login details. That’s where Shopify collaborators come in! They let developers, designers, and marketing experts work on your store securely with limited permissions. Whether you’re fixing theme issues, optimizing SEO, or adding new features, knowing how to add a collaborator on Shopify helps you move faster while keeping full control of your store. In this guide, you’ll learn both methods for granting access, when to use a collaborator code, what permissions to choose, and how to remove access when the job is done.
What Is a Shopify Collaborator?
A Shopify collaborator is a Shopify Partner who receives limited access to a store, allowing them to assist with tasks such as development, design, or marketing. They don’t need the store owner’s login, and they are not considered a staff member. The store owner can choose exactly which parts of the store the collaborator can access, keeping everything secure and controlled. Here is how it works:
- A store owner grants access by approving a request from a Shopify Partner through their Partner dashboard.
- The owner can choose what sections of the store the collaborator can access, such as themes, apps, or marketing tools.
- Collaborators log in through their own Partner dashboard, not the merchant's direct login, making the process more secure.
- Stores accessed through a collaborator account are often labeled as Managed stores in the collaborator's Partner dashboard.
How to Add a Collaborator on Shopify
There are two ways to add a collaborator on Shopify.
- Approve a Collaborator Request
- Give Collaborator Access Using a Code
Method 1: Approve a Collaborator Request
When a developer, designer, or agency sends you a collaborator request, you need to approve it so they can access your admin with limited permissions to work on your store. Follow these steps to approve a collaborator request.
Step 1: Navigate to Shopify Admin > Settings.

Step 2: Navigate to the Users and Permissions section.

Step 3: Scroll down to the Collaborator section.

Step 4: Review the access request you received.

Step 5: Check all the requested permissions,

Step 6: Scroll down and click the Accept request button.

If you’re working with a Shopify CRO Expert, grant permissions to analytics, products, and themes. You can also explore our CRO Services.
Method 2: Give Collaborator Access Using a Code
Some Shopify Stores have enabled the Collaborator Code Request to prevent unwanted requests. Only developers, designers, or Agencies with a collaborator code can send you the request. Follow these steps to find the collaborator code.
Step 1: Navigate to Shopify Admin > Settings.

Step 2: Navigate to the Users and Permissions section.

Step 3: Scroll down to the Collaborator section.

Step 4: Select this option to allow people with a collaborator request code to send a collaborator request.

Step 5: Copy this or generate a new one by clicking the Generate new code button. Share this code with the person whom you want to give access to your store.

This method is recommended when working with trusted agencies like EcomX Agency — your Shopify Custom Theme Development Partner.
What Permissions Should You Grant?
The permission you grant depends on the type of work you are doing. Here, you can edit permissions and grant access to specific areas needed for their role. A developer needs access to themes, as well as possibly products or code. Marketing-related work requires access to sales reports, analytics, and perhaps products or blog posts. Order fulfillment-related work involves accessing orders and managing inventory.
How to Remove a Collaborator
If your work has been completed and you no longer want the developer or agencies to access your code, you have to remove the collaborative access. Follow these steps to remove the collaborator.
Step 1: Navigate to Shopify Admin > Settings.

Step 2: Navigate to the Users and Permissions section.

Step 3: Scroll down to the Collaborator section.

Step 4: Click on the Collaborator name.

Step 5: Scroll down and click the Remove button.

When Should You Add a Shopify Collaborator?
You should add a collaborator when you need help with:
-
Theme customizations
-
Fixing bugs
-
App installations or setup
-
SEO & marketing
-
Checkout or cart customization
-
Performance optimization
-
Store migrations
- Liquid coding or custom features
Also Read: How to Change Featured Products in Shopify
Conclusion
Adding a collaborator on Shopify is one of the safest and most efficient ways to give external professionals access to your store. You can approve a request directly or use a secure collaborator code, all while choosing exactly which parts of the store they can manage. And once the work is done, removing access only takes a few clicks.
If you need expert help with your Shopify store theme upgrades, SEO setup, migration, CRO, or custom coding, our Shopify-certified team is ready. Work with a trusted Shopify Partner Today!